Heterogeneous Interconversion Reactions of BrNO 2 , ClNO 2 , Br 2 and Cl 2 .
-The activation energy E A = 89 kJ/mol for the unimolecular decay of BrNO 2 at atmospheric pressure is estimated from the measurement of the temperature-dependent lifetime. The reactive uptake of BrNO 2 and ClNO 2 on water and aqueous solutions is determined. The reactions Br 2 + NO -2 β BrNO 2 + Br -, Cl 2 + NO -2 β ClNO 2 + Cl -and ClNO 2 + Br - β BrNO 2 + Cl -are observed. Formation and loss of BrNO 2 on salt solutions can be investigated as a model substrate for atmospheric sea salt aerosols. -
